Commercial Generator Service in Utah County, UT
Commercial generator service includes the inspection, maintenance, and repair of backup power systems used in commercial properties. These services cover a variety of generator types, such as standby and portable units, ensuring they operate reliably during power outages. Property owners often request this service to keep essential systems running smoothly, prevent unexpected breakdowns, and extend the lifespan of their generators, especially in areas prone to power interruptions.
Before requesting commercial generator service, property owners typically want to understand the specific needs of their facility, including the size and capacity of the generator required, the frequency of maintenance needed, and any manufacturer recommendations. It’s also helpful to know if the service can accommodate emergency repairs or routine inspections to ensure the generator is always ready to provide backup power when needed. Properly maintaining these systems helps minimize downtime and ensures continuous operation during outages.

Common Commercial Generator Service Jobs
Commercial Generator Installation - professional setup of backup power systems for commercial properties.
Generator Maintenance - routine inspections and servicing to ensure reliable operation.
Emergency Generator Repairs - prompt troubleshooting and fixing of generator issues during outages.
Generator Load Testing - testing to verify the generator can handle the required power load.
Generator Replacement - upgrading outdated or malfunctioning units to newer models.
Generator System Troubleshooting - diagnosing performance problems to identify necessary repairs.
Commercial Generator Service Questions
What types of commercial generators are serviced? Service covers a variety of commercial generators including standby, portable, and industrial models used in different property types across Utah County.
What issues can be addressed during a generator service? Common issues include starting problems, power fluctuations, unusual noises, and routine maintenance needs to ensure reliable operation.
Why is regular generator maintenance important? Regular maintenance helps prevent unexpected breakdowns, extends equipment lifespan, and ensures the generator functions properly during outages.
What projects typically require commercial generator service? Projects often involve installing, repairing, or maintaining generators for backup power in commercial buildings, industrial facilities, or large properties.
